Ejemplo mapa mental que es un algoritmo

Ejemplo mapa mental que es un algoritmo

Los mapas mentales son herramientas visuales que ayudan a organizar y representar ideas de manera gráfica. Cuando se trata de explicar conceptos complejos, como el de un algoritmo, un ejemplo de mapa mental puede ser de gran utilidad para comprender su estructura y funcionamiento. En este artículo exploraremos en profundidad qué es un algoritmo, cómo se representa gráficamente mediante mapas mentales, y qué ejemplos prácticos existen para facilitar su comprensión.

¿Qué es un ejemplo de mapa mental que explica qué es un algoritmo?

Un ejemplo de mapa mental que explica qué es un algoritmo suele centrarse en la definición central del término y ramificarse hacia conceptos relacionados como pasos, lógica, entrada y salida. Este tipo de representación permite visualizar de forma clara cómo se estructura un algoritmo y cómo se aplican sus componentes en la resolución de problemas.

Por ejemplo, en un mapa mental sobre algoritmos, el nodo central podría ser Algoritmo, y de él saldrían ramas como Definición, Características, Tipos, Ejemplos, y Aplicaciones. Cada una de estas ramas puede contener subnodos con información más detallada, como Secuencial, Cíclico, Condicional en el caso de tipos, o Procesamiento de datos, Cálculo matemático, Automatización en aplicaciones. Esta visualización ayuda a entender cómo se conectan los distintos elementos del algoritmo y cómo se pueden aplicar en diferentes contextos.

Un dato interesante es que el uso de mapas mentales para enseñar conceptos como los algoritmos se remonta a los años 70, cuando Tony Buzan, psicólogo británico, los popularizó como herramientas de aprendizaje. Desde entonces, se han utilizado ampliamente en la educación, especialmente en materias como programación, matemáticas y ciencias de la computación.

También te puede interesar

Cómo los mapas mentales facilitan la comprensión de conceptos abstractos

Los mapas mentales no solo son útiles para organizar información, sino que también son herramientas efectivas para comprender conceptos abstractos como los algoritmos. Al graficar las relaciones entre ideas, los mapas mentales permiten ver de forma visual cómo los distintos componentes de un algoritmo interactúan entre sí.

Por ejemplo, al crear un mapa mental sobre el funcionamiento de un algoritmo, se pueden representar de manera clara los pasos secuenciales, las condiciones lógicas y las estructuras de repetición. Esto ayuda a los estudiantes a no perderse en la complejidad del tema, ya que cada rama del mapa puede contener ejemplos concretos, como el algoritmo de ordenamiento burbuja o la lógica de una búsqueda binaria.

Además, los mapas mentales permiten personalizar el aprendizaje. Cada persona puede crear su propio mapa mental según su nivel de comprensión y necesidades, lo que convierte a esta herramienta en una excelente opción para el estudio autodidacta. En el ámbito educativo, se ha demostrado que los estudiantes que usan mapas mentales para aprender sobre algoritmos muestran una mejora significativa en su capacidad de razonamiento lógico y en la resolución de problemas.

Diferencias entre un mapa mental tradicional y uno especializado en algoritmos

Un mapa mental tradicional puede abordar cualquier tema, desde biología hasta historia, pero cuando se trata de representar un algoritmo, el mapa mental requiere un enfoque más estructurado y técnico. En lugar de asociar ideas de forma libre, los mapas mentales especializados en algoritmos deben reflejar la lógica, la secuencia y las condiciones que definen un procedimiento.

Por ejemplo, en un mapa mental convencional sobre programación, las ramas pueden ser más generales, como lenguajes, conceptos básicos, ejemplos, y aplicaciones. Sin embargo, en un mapa mental dedicado a un algoritmo específico, como el algoritmo de Euclides, las ramas deben detallar cada paso del algoritmo, desde la entrada de datos hasta la salida de resultados, incluyendo las operaciones matemáticas y lógicas que se realizan.

Esta diferencia en enfoque es fundamental para asegurar que el mapa mental sea útil no solo para aprender, sino también para aplicar el conocimiento en la práctica. Un mapa mental bien estructurado puede servir como guía visual durante la implementación de un algoritmo en código, facilitando la comprensión de cada línea de programación.

Ejemplos de mapas mentales que explican qué es un algoritmo

Un ejemplo clásico de mapa mental para explicar qué es un algoritmo comienza con el término central Algoritmo y se ramifica en conceptos clave. Una posible estructura podría incluir:

  • Definición: Secuencia finita de pasos para resolver un problema.
  • Características: Claridad, Finitud, Entrada, Salida, Efectividad.
  • Tipos de algoritmos: Secuenciales, Condicional, Cíclicos, Recursivos.
  • Ejemplos: Algoritmo de ordenamiento, Algoritmo de búsqueda, Algoritmo para calcular el factorial de un número.
  • Aplicaciones: Programación, Ciencia de datos, Automatización, Cálculos matemáticos.

Otro ejemplo podría incluir un algoritmo específico, como el algoritmo de Euclides para encontrar el máximo común divisor (MCD). En este caso, el mapa mental mostraría paso a paso cómo funciona el algoritmo: entrada de dos números, cálculo de restos, comparación y repetición hasta obtener el resultado.

También se pueden incluir diagramas de flujo dentro del mapa mental para representar visualmente la lógica del algoritmo. Estos diagramas ayudan a entender el flujo de decisiones y operaciones, especialmente en algoritmos condicionales o cíclicos.

El concepto de algoritmo explicado de manera visual

El concepto de algoritmo se puede explicar de manera visual mediante un mapa mental que no solo define qué es, sino que también muestra cómo se aplica en la práctica. Este tipo de representación permite a los estudiantes comprender la lógica detrás de los algoritmos y cómo se traducen en soluciones concretas.

Por ejemplo, un mapa mental sobre el concepto de algoritmo podría incluir:

  • Definición: Un algoritmo es un conjunto ordenado de pasos para resolver un problema.
  • Componentes: Entrada, Proceso, Salida.
  • Estructuras de control: Secuencia, Selección, Iteración.
  • Ejemplos: Algoritmo para calcular el área de un triángulo, Algoritmo para encontrar el promedio de una lista de números, Algoritmo para ordenar una lista alfabéticamente.

Además, se pueden incluir ejemplos de pseudocódigo dentro del mapa mental para mostrar cómo se escribe un algoritmo de forma estructurada antes de convertirlo en código. Esto ayuda a los estudiantes a comprender la transición del pensamiento lógico al lenguaje de programación.

Recopilación de mapas mentales para comprender qué es un algoritmo

Existen diversas recopilaciones de mapas mentales dedicados a explicar qué es un algoritmo. Estos mapas suelen ser de gran ayuda para los estudiantes que están comenzando a aprender programación o que necesitan repasar conceptos fundamentales. Algunos ejemplos destacados incluyen:

  • Mapa mental básico de algoritmos: Define el concepto, sus características, tipos y ejemplos.
  • Mapa mental sobre estructuras de control: Enfocado en la lógica de secuencia, selección e iteración.
  • Mapa mental sobre algoritmos de ordenamiento: Explica algoritmos como burbuja, inserción, selección, etc.
  • Mapa mental sobre algoritmos de búsqueda: Incluye algoritmos como búsqueda lineal y binaria.
  • Mapa mental sobre algoritmos recursivos: Muestra cómo funciona la recursión con ejemplos como el cálculo del factorial o la secuencia de Fibonacci.

Estos mapas mentales suelen estar disponibles en formatos digitales interactivos, lo que permite a los usuarios explorar cada rama y acceder a más información con un solo clic. Algunos recursos en línea, como Canva, MindMeister o XMind, ofrecen plantillas listas para usar que los usuarios pueden personalizar según sus necesidades.

Cómo se puede representar un algoritmo en un mapa mental

Representar un algoritmo en un mapa mental implica seguir una estructura lógica y coherente. La clave es organizar la información de manera que sea fácil de entender y seguir. A continuación, se describe el proceso paso a paso:

  • Identificar el tema central: En este caso, el tema central es Algoritmo.
  • Definir las ramas principales: Estas pueden incluir Definición, Características, Tipos, Ejemplos, Aplicaciones.
  • Añadir subnodos: Cada rama principal puede tener subnodos que aporten información más específica. Por ejemplo, bajo Tipos, se pueden incluir Secuencia, Selección, Iteración.
  • Incluir ejemplos concretos: Es útil incluir algoritmos específicos como el de ordenamiento burbuja o la búsqueda binaria.
  • Usar símbolos y colores: Los mapas mentales pueden beneficiarse del uso de colores para resaltar conceptos importantes o diferenciar tipos de algoritmos.

Un segundo enfoque es el uso de diagramas de flujo dentro del mapa mental. Estos diagramas permiten representar visualmente el flujo de un algoritmo, mostrando cómo se toman decisiones y cómo se repiten operaciones. Este tipo de representación es especialmente útil para algoritmos complejos que involucran condiciones y bucles.

¿Para qué sirve un ejemplo de mapa mental sobre qué es un algoritmo?

Un ejemplo de mapa mental sobre qué es un algoritmo sirve principalmente para facilitar la comprensión de este concepto. Los mapas mentales son herramientas pedagógicas que permiten visualizar la información de manera clara y organizada, lo que es especialmente útil cuando se trata de conceptos abstractos como los algoritmos.

Además, un mapa mental puede servir como guía para los estudiantes al momento de estudiar o prepararse para exámenes. Al organizar la información de forma visual, se mejora la capacidad de recordar y aplicar los conocimientos. También puede ser una herramienta útil para profesores que desean explicar el tema a sus alumnos de una manera más dinámica y atractiva.

Otra ventaja es que los mapas mentales permiten personalizar el aprendizaje. Cada estudiante puede crear su propio mapa mental según su nivel de comprensión y necesidades, lo que convierte a esta herramienta en una excelente opción para el estudio autodidacta.

Sinónimos y variaciones del concepto de algoritmo

El concepto de algoritmo puede expresarse de diferentes maneras, dependiendo del contexto. Algunos sinónimos y variaciones incluyen:

  • Procedimiento: Un conjunto de pasos ordenados para alcanzar un objetivo.
  • Método: Una forma sistemática de abordar un problema.
  • Proceso: Una secuencia de acciones que llevan a un resultado.
  • Regla lógica: Un conjunto de instrucciones que se aplican de forma estructurada.
  • Secuencia de instrucciones: Una lista ordenada de acciones que se ejecutan en un orden específico.

Estos términos pueden usarse intercambiablemente en ciertos contextos, aunque cada uno tiene matices específicos. Por ejemplo, método puede referirse a una técnica general, mientras que algoritmo implica una estructura más formal y precisa.

En un mapa mental sobre algoritmos, puede ser útil incluir estos términos como subnodos para enriquecer la comprensión del concepto y mostrar cómo se relacionan entre sí. Esto ayuda a los estudiantes a entender que un algoritmo puede expresarse de diferentes formas, dependiendo del contexto y la necesidad.

La importancia de entender qué es un algoritmo

Entender qué es un algoritmo es fundamental para cualquier persona interesada en la programación, la ciencia de datos o la inteligencia artificial. Los algoritmos son la base de todo software, desde aplicaciones simples hasta sistemas complejos de análisis de datos.

Además, comprender cómo funcionan los algoritmos permite a los desarrolladores crear soluciones más eficientes y efectivas. Por ejemplo, un programador que entiende los algoritmos de búsqueda puede elegir el más adecuado para una situación específica, optimizando así el rendimiento del programa.

En un mapa mental, esta importancia puede representarse mediante ramas que conecten el concepto de algoritmo con aplicaciones prácticas, como la automatización de tareas, el procesamiento de imágenes o el análisis de redes sociales. Esto ayuda a los estudiantes a ver cómo los algoritmos impactan en la vida cotidiana y en la tecnología moderna.

El significado de la palabra algoritmo y su relación con los mapas mentales

La palabra algoritmo proviene del nombre del matemático persa Al-Khwarizmi, cuyos trabajos en el siglo IX sentaron las bases para lo que hoy conocemos como álgebra. Un algoritmo es, en esencia, una secuencia lógica de pasos diseñada para resolver un problema o alcanzar un objetivo específico.

En el contexto de los mapas mentales, el significado de algoritmo puede representarse visualmente para facilitar su comprensión. Por ejemplo, un mapa mental puede mostrar cómo un algoritmo se compone de entradas, procesos y salidas, o cómo se estructuran las decisiones y las repeticiones en un programa.

También se puede incluir información sobre cómo los algoritmos se aplican en diferentes áreas, como la programación, la estadística o la inteligencia artificial. Esto ayuda a los estudiantes a entender que los algoritmos no solo son teóricos, sino que también tienen aplicaciones prácticas en la vida real.

¿Cuál es el origen de la palabra algoritmo?

La palabra algoritmo tiene su origen en el nombre del matemático persa Al-Khwarizmi, cuyos escritos en el siglo IX sobre cálculo y álgebra fueron traducidos al latín y se convirtieron en fundamentales para el desarrollo de las matemáticas en Europa. Su obra más conocida, Algoritmi de numero Indorum, explicaba cómo realizar cálculos usando el sistema numérico hindú-arábigo.

Con el tiempo, la palabra algoritmo se utilizó para referirse a cualquier secuencia lógica de pasos que condujera a una solución. En el siglo XX, con el auge de la programación y la computación, el término se consolidó como un concepto fundamental en la ciencia de la computación.

En un mapa mental, el origen histórico de la palabra puede representarse como una rama que conecta el concepto moderno de algoritmo con sus raíces antiguas, mostrando cómo ha evolucionado a lo largo del tiempo.

Variaciones del concepto de algoritmo en diferentes contextos

El concepto de algoritmo puede variar según el contexto en el que se utilice. En programación, un algoritmo es un conjunto de instrucciones que se ejecutan en un orden específico para resolver un problema. En matemáticas, puede referirse a un procedimiento para realizar cálculos o demostraciones. En inteligencia artificial, un algoritmo puede ser un modelo de aprendizaje que se adapta con base en datos.

Por ejemplo:

  • Algoritmo en programación: Un conjunto de instrucciones que un programa ejecuta para realizar una tarea.
  • Algoritmo en matemáticas: Una secuencia de pasos para resolver ecuaciones o calcular valores.
  • Algoritmo en inteligencia artificial: Un modelo que se entrena con datos para hacer predicciones o tomar decisiones.

Estas variaciones pueden representarse en un mapa mental mediante ramas que conecten el concepto central con sus diferentes aplicaciones. Esto ayuda a los estudiantes a entender que un mismo término puede tener múltiples significados según el campo en el que se use.

¿Cómo se crea un mapa mental sobre qué es un algoritmo?

Crear un mapa mental sobre qué es un algoritmo implica seguir una serie de pasos para organizar la información de manera clara y coherente. A continuación, se detalla el proceso:

  • Definir el tema central: En este caso, el tema central será Algoritmo.
  • Identificar las ramas principales: Estas pueden incluir Definición, Características, Tipos, Ejemplos, Aplicaciones.
  • Añadir subnodos: Cada rama principal puede tener subnodos que aporten información más específica. Por ejemplo, bajo Tipos, se pueden incluir Secuencia, Selección, Iteración.
  • Incluir ejemplos concretos: Es útil incluir algoritmos específicos como el de ordenamiento burbuja o la búsqueda binaria.
  • Usar símbolos y colores: Los mapas mentales pueden beneficiarse del uso de colores para resaltar conceptos importantes o diferenciar tipos de algoritmos.

Este proceso asegura que el mapa mental sea útil tanto para aprender como para enseñar el concepto de algoritmo. Además, permite a los usuarios explorar cada rama y acceder a más información con facilidad.

Cómo usar mapas mentales para explicar qué es un algoritmo

Los mapas mentales son una herramienta efectiva para explicar qué es un algoritmo, ya que permiten organizar la información de manera visual y lógica. Para usarlos de forma óptima, se recomienda seguir estos pasos:

  • Empezar con una pregunta o tema central: Por ejemplo, ¿Qué es un algoritmo?.
  • Ramificar los conceptos clave: Como Definición, Características, Tipos, Ejemplos.
  • Añadir subnodos con información detallada: Por ejemplo, bajo Tipos, incluir Secuencia, Selección, Iteración.
  • Usar ejemplos concretos: Mostrar cómo se aplica un algoritmo en la vida real, como el cálculo del promedio o el ordenamiento de una lista.
  • Incluir diagramas de flujo: Estos ayudan a visualizar el flujo de un algoritmo y cómo se toman decisiones.

Un ejemplo práctico sería un mapa mental sobre el algoritmo de búsqueda binaria, donde se muestre paso a paso cómo funciona y cómo se puede aplicar en un programa de computadora.

Cómo los mapas mentales pueden mejorar el aprendizaje de algoritmos

Los mapas mentales no solo son útiles para organizar información, sino que también pueden mejorar significativamente el aprendizaje de algoritmos. Al representar los conceptos de forma visual, los estudiantes pueden comprender mejor cómo se estructuran y cómo se aplican en la práctica.

Un estudio publicado en la revista *Educational Psychology* mostró que los estudiantes que usan mapas mentales para aprender sobre algoritmos muestran una mayor retención de información y una mejor capacidad de resolución de problemas. Esto se debe a que los mapas mentales facilitan la conexión entre ideas y permiten ver el tema desde diferentes perspectivas.

Además, los mapas mentales son herramientas flexibles que pueden adaptarse a diferentes niveles de aprendizaje. Un estudiante principiante puede crear un mapa mental básico con definiciones y ejemplos sencillos, mientras que un estudiante avanzado puede incluir diagramas de flujo y ejemplos complejos de algoritmos.

El futuro de los mapas mentales en la enseñanza de algoritmos

Con el avance de la tecnología y el crecimiento del aprendizaje digital, los mapas mentales están evolucionando hacia formatos interactivos y digitales. Herramientas como Canva, MindMeister y XMind permiten crear mapas mentales colaborativos, lo que facilita el trabajo en equipo y el intercambio de conocimientos.

Además, la integración de inteligencia artificial en estas herramientas está permitiendo que los mapas mentales se generen automáticamente a partir de textos o preguntas, lo que puede ser especialmente útil para estudiantes que necesitan repasar conceptos complejos como los algoritmos.

En el futuro, los mapas mentales podrían convertirse en una herramienta esencial para la enseñanza de algoritmos, combinando la visualización con la interactividad para ofrecer una experiencia de aprendizaje más dinámica y efectiva.